Windows Built for Land O' Lakes, Not Just Any Window

Land O' Lakes homes spend most of the year fighting the same battle: heat pouring in through glass, air conditioners running nonstop, and utility bills that climb every summer. On top of that, the Tampa Bay region brings hurricane-force wind events, wind-driven rain, and intense year-round UV exposure that breaks down cheap window materials faster than homeowners expect. A window that works fine in a mild climate can underperform badly here — fogging between panes, warping frames, or letting in enough radiant heat that the AC never really catches up.

Energy-efficient windows done right for this area aren't just about a lower utility bill, though that matters. They're about picking glass and frame systems that hold up to sun, moisture, and pressure cycling year after year, and installing them so the building envelope actually stays sealed. That second part — installation — is where most of the difference between a good window job and a disappointing one actually shows up.

What Land O' Lakes Homes Are Actually Up Against

This part of the Tampa Bay area sees a specific combination of stresses that should shape any window decision:

  • Sustained heat and humidity: Long cooling seasons mean windows are working (or failing) almost every day of the year, not just a few summer months.
  • Intense UV exposure: Constant direct sun degrades low-grade vinyl, fades interior furnishings, and breaks down seals and glazing compounds over time.
  • Wind-driven rain: Storms here rarely come straight down — rain gets pushed sideways into wall assemblies, which exposes any weak flashing or sealant detail around a window opening.
  • Hurricane-force wind events: Even homes outside the most storm-battered coastal strips need windows and installation details rated for real wind pressure, not just decorative impact glass.
  • Occasional salt-tinged air: Proximity to the coast means some salt exposure can accelerate corrosion on lower-quality hardware and fasteners.

None of this means Land O' Lakes needs exotic materials. It means the basics — glass package, frame material, and installation sequence — have to be right for a hot, humid, storm-prone climate instead of a generic national spec.

What "Energy-Efficient" Actually Means Here

The Glass Package

In this climate, the glass is doing most of the work. A quality energy-efficient window for Tampa Bay typically means:

  • Low-E coatings tuned for heat rejection rather than heat retention — this region needs to keep solar heat out, which is a different priority than a cold-climate home trying to hold heat in.
  • Insulated (double- or triple-pane) glazing with an inert gas fill like argon between panes to slow heat transfer.
  • A warm-edge spacer system between panes, which resists seal failure better than older aluminum spacers under constant heat cycling.

The Frame Material

Frame choice affects both energy performance and how well the window survives UV and humidity over the long haul. We evaluate options on their real trade-offs rather than picking one frame for every job:

Frame TypeEnergy BehaviorClimate Trade-Offs
Vinyl (quality-grade)Good insulator, low heat transferPerformance varies a lot by manufacturer; cheap vinyl can warp under sustained UV and heat — we're selective about which lines we install
FiberglassVery stable insulator, low expansion/contractionHigher upfront cost, excellent dimensional stability in heat swings
AluminumConducts heat/cold readily unless thermally brokenStrong for large openings and impact-rated systems, but needs a thermal break to perform in this climate
Wood/wood-cladNaturally insulatingHigher maintenance burden in humid, sun-heavy climates unless well-clad and maintained

For most Land O' Lakes homes, a quality vinyl or fiberglass frame paired with the right glass package hits the best balance of performance, upfront cost, and long-term durability. Impact Rating and Wind Performance

Given the region's exposure to hurricane-force wind events, we look at the wind and impact rating of any window we install, not just its energy numbers. A window with a great energy rating but a weak wind-load rating or poor anchoring detail is a liability during storm season. The two priorities — efficiency and storm performance — aren't in conflict; a properly rated, well-glazed impact window is usually also a strong energy performer, since the thicker laminated glass and tighter frame tolerances that resist wind-borne debris also reduce air infiltration and heat transfer.

Why Installation Matters More Than the Window Itself

A high-end window installed poorly will underperform a mid-grade window installed correctly. This is especially true in a wind-driven-rain climate, where the flashing and sealant details around the rough opening determine whether water stays out during a sideways storm. Our process focuses on the parts of the job that don't show up on a spec sheet but decide whether the window performs for the next 20 years:

  • Removing the old window and inspecting the rough opening and surrounding sheathing for hidden moisture damage before anything new goes in.
  • Correcting any rot, soft framing, or compromised flashing found during removal rather than covering it up.
  • Installing house wrap and flashing tape in the correct shingle-lap sequence so water sheds outward, not into the wall cavity.
  • Setting the window square, level, and properly shimmed so the frame isn't under stress that can crack seals over time.
  • Sealing and insulating the gap between the window frame and rough opening with a compatible, climate-rated sealant — not just caulk around the trim.
  • Finishing exterior trim and sealant lines so the whole assembly resists wind-driven rain, not just standard rainfall.

Skipping any of these steps is how homeowners end up with a window that looks fine but leaks during the first real storm, or fogs between panes within a couple of years because the frame was racked out of square during installation.

Signs Your Current Windows Are Costing You Money

Not every home needs full replacement right away. These are the signals worth a professional look:

  • Rooms near windows feel noticeably hotter than the rest of the house during peak sun hours.
  • Condensation or fogging appears between the panes, which means the seal has failed and the insulating gas has escaped.
  • Frames feel warm to the touch on a hot day, or you can feel a draft near the frame with the AC running.
  • Windows are difficult to open, close, or lock — a sign of frame warping or settling.
  • Visible sun-fading on nearby flooring or furniture, indicating UV is passing through the glass largely unfiltered.
  • Rising cooling costs without a clear cause elsewhere in the home.

Cost Factors to Understand Before You Budget

Every home and product combination is different, so we avoid quoting a number before seeing the job — but these are the main factors that move the price up or down:

FactorEffect on Cost
Frame material (vinyl vs. fiberglass vs. aluminum)Fiberglass and impact-rated aluminum systems typically cost more upfront than standard vinyl
Impact ratingLaminated impact glass adds cost but can reduce or eliminate the need for separate storm protection
Window size and quantityLarger openings and whole-home replacement projects have more material and labor cost, but often better per-unit pricing
Existing damageRot or moisture damage found during removal adds repair scope beyond the window itself
Access and second-story workUpper-floor or hard-to-access windows can add labor time

What's the practical difference between double-pane and triple-pane windows in a hot climate like this?

Double-pane windows with a good Low-E coating and argon fill perform well for most Tampa Bay homes and are the more common choice. Triple-pane adds another layer of insulation and can offer a modest additional efficiency benefit, but the added cost and weight aren't always justified in a climate driven more by heat rejection than cold retention.
